Frequently Asked Questions
The industry fields we support are always expanding. Currently, we support skilled trade professions (HVAC, welding, and electrical), telecommunication specialties (tower climbing and fiber optic cabling), IT and cybersecurity (Security+, Network+ and more), and heavy equipment operator programs.

Many of our partner programs accept military or veteran education benefits such as the GI Bill®, VET TEC, and Veteran Readiness and Employment (VR&E). Additional funding options may be available depending on the program.
